the discussion a few pages back about the origins of ISIS reminded me of something i was reading about recently, which is how Hamas has gained mass support through becoming entwined with social services (i.e. improving material conditions). book was Sara Roy's "Hamas and Civil Society in Gaza":

"Many in the United States and Israel believe that Hamas is nothing but a terrorist organization, and that its social sector serves merely to recruit new supporters for its violent agenda. Based on Sara Roy's extensive fieldwork in the Gaza Strip and West Bank during the critical period of the Oslo peace process, Hamas and Civil Society in Gaza shows how the social service activities sponsored by the Islamist group emphasized not political violence but rather community development and civic restoration. Roy demonstrates how Islamic social institutions in Gaza and the West Bank advocated a moderate approach to change that valued order and stability, not disorder and instability; were less dogmatically Islamic than is often assumed; and served people who had a range of political outlooks and no history of acting collectively in support of radical Islam. These institutions attempted to create civic communities, not religious congregations."

pretty much a direct counterexample to the idea islamism is created by Crazy Arabs. for hamas the process of creating/becoming civil society reacted on it (dialectically) and moderated it in turn. thus "Hamas’s fundamental impulse is political and nationalist, not religious, which has accounted for its pragmatism and flexibility"

it seems like this process didnt happen so much for ISIS, would be interesting to look at why not... perhaps because it was at open & offensive war for most of its existence + because it defined itself not in opposition to a Jewish colonial state but other predominantly-Islamic anti-colonial states... dont really know.

Moon Shrimp posted:

The tendency of the rate of profit to fall affects specific products/services when specific (common) conditions exist, not the system as a whole at all times like a law. Things can function just fine without such destruction.

The general rate of profit tends to equalise, as capital moves to sectors with greater rates of profit. So the falling of "natural" profit rates based on increasing organic composition in one industry causes a small fall in the general rate of profit.
